US to pay $2 Billion approx. to Pharma Companies for COVID 19 Vaccine
The US Government has decided to pay Pfizer and BioNTech SE $1.95 billion to procure 100 million doses of their COVID 19 vaccine being experimented in order to provide the medicine free of cost to the Americans. Air India Forms Panel to Identify Employees to be sent on Leave
The government-owned airline carrier Air India has formed a committee in order to kick-start the process of identifying the employees who can be sent on leave without pay for a period of maximum 5 years. SEBI Constitutes Committee for Financial and Regulatory Technology
The securities market regulator,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) has formed a high-level committee in order to recommend required changes in the financial and regulatory technology in India. Airtel Payments Bank and NSDC Come Together to Skill Rural Youth
The National Skill Development Corporation has signed a partnership agreement with Airtel Payments Bank in order to arrange for skill-based training to the youth in the rural areas.
